I believe this is #13 - did you receive the serial number on that one Robert? He was his first few runs with me out of Western Maple, but he did do a few in Eastern hard rock Maple and even a few out of Birch - whatever was a laying around.

What a guy.

Not quite as fancy as those two tone BAGG interfaces :D but solid for everyday practice. I use mine most everyday.
